Job Description
Data Engineer II
Centene Corporation
• Develops and operationalizes data pipelines to make data available for consumption (reports and advanced analytics) • Engages with the DevSecOps Engineer during continuous integration and continuous deployment • Designs and implements standardized data management procedures around data staging, data ingestion, data preparation, data provisioning, and data destruction • Designs, develops, implements, tests, documents, and operates large-scale, high-volume, high-performance data structures for business intelligence analytics • Designs, develops, and maintains real-time processing applications and real-time data pipelines • Ensure quality of technical solutions as data moves across Centene’s environments • Provides insight into the changing data environment, data processing, data storage, and utilization requirements for the company and offers suggestions for solutions • Identifies ways to improve data reliability, efficiency, and quality; use data to discover tasks that can be automated
Job Requirements
- A Bachelor's degree in a quantitative or business field (e.g., statistics, mathematics, engineering, computer science)
- 2 – 4 years of related experience or equivalent experience acquired through accomplishments of applicable knowledge, duties, scope and skill reflective of the level of this position
- One or more of the following skills are desired: ETL, SQL, Snowflake

Role Description Ready to own the data pipeline powering the voice of the next generation of AI characters? You'll be joining a well-funded startup building AI character technology, where speech is a core part of the product experience. Think super natural conversations, handling interruptions, personality shifts and more! You'll own the datasets that power their speech systems — from raw, messy audio through to clean, versioned training corpora that directly drive TTS and ASR model performance. - Own the full data lifecycle — defining specs, auditing and curating large-scale audio and text corpora - Build automated quality metrics and dashboards across SNR, VAD, WER, speaker verification and safety, validated against listening tests - Train and deploy lightweight classifiers for noise detection, diarisation, language ID, and content moderation Qualifications - Deep experience working with speech and audio data at scale — 1M+ hours - Strong ML engineering skills in Python and PyTorch, including training and fine-tuning models like Whisper or Wav2Vec - Practical knowledge of audio processing — torchaudio, librosa, spectrograms, DSP basics - A solid understanding of audio quality metrics — MOS, WER, PESQ/STOI, SNR, speaker verification Requirements - Experience with Spark/Beam, Airflow, SQL or similar data engineering tools - Open-source contributions or publications in speech or audio ML - Background in denoising and enhancement, and how it affects downstream model quality Benefits - Remote, with a preference for European or overlapping timezones - Competitive compensation and equity
